Stratum:   Work in terracotta deposit, extended north and south along pipe from previous day's excavation to LL:40 to PP:41. SE section of Asklepieion 1931 excavation area.
Notes:   NB122 P32: [LL 40] Work in the tiled pipe area extended south. 1.90 m below the surface, and .90 m below the point where the black surface earth changes to red, the broken end of a pipe, apparently the one already seen at [PP 41] appears. It is made of terracotta heavily coated with cement.
Work on cutting away the dike between this area and the one just south: [PP 41] The terracotta deposit (= Deposit 1931-1) noted yesterday continues N & S for a short distance along the line of the pipe.
Numerous sherds collected, and fragments of limbs, including one very large foot.
